Abstract

The invention relates to an engine lubricating oil. The engine lubricating oil comprises the following components in percentage by weight: 0.05 to 0.08 wt% of compound (A), 0.08 to 0.13 wt% of compound (B), 0.04 to 0.05 wt% of vitamin E, 50 to 60 PPM of magnesium dialkyl dithiophosphate, 30 to 40 wt% of epoxy soybean oil, 100 to 200 PPM of HF, 500 to 800 PPM of 2-tert-butyl-4-methylphenol, 0.05 wt% of calcium salicylate, 500 to 800 PPM of glyceryl monooleate, 500 to 800 PPM of water, 1.5 wt% of ceramic powder with a size of 0.5 micrometer, and the balance being neutral oil. Compared with the prior art, the engine lubricating oil has the advantages that the lubricating oil can protect engine and is capable of further enhancing the lubricating oil of various lubricating oils used in the vehicles; one of the main components is non-chemical, is resistant to high temperature and high pressure, will not degrade as the engine oil is oxidized, and can protect the engine for a long term; and the lubricating oil has a strong anti-friction performance and is capable of effectively reducing natural mechanical wear caused by cold start and operation of engine. The lubricating oil is suitable for various fuel oil engines, fuel gas engines, and engineering machinery and equipment which need lubricating oil with an enhanced friction resistant performance.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to an engine lubricating oil. Background technique [0002] Lubricating oil is a liquid or semi-solid lubricant used in various types of automobiles and mechanical equipment to reduce friction and protect machinery and processed parts. It mainly plays the roles of lubrication, cooling, rust prevention, cleaning, sealing and buffering (Roab). Engine lubricating oil, for the engine, the lubricating oil has the functions of lubricating, cleaning, cooling, sealing, reducing wear, preventing rust, and preventing corrosion. The engine is the heart of the car. There are many metal surfaces that rub against each other in the engine. These parts move fast and the environment is poor. The working temperature can reach 400°C to 600°C. Under such harsh working conditions, only qualified lubricating oil can reduce the wear of engine parts and prolong the service life.
